国产一级一区二区_segui88久久综合9999_97久久夜色精品国产_欧美色网一区二区

掃一掃
關(guān)注微信公眾號

老黑客雷蒙德談計算機(jī)語言
2006-03-10   

作為開放源碼促進(jìn)會的領(lǐng)袖人物,埃里克·雷蒙德一直在商界努力為老一代的Unix的程序員和越來越多的Linux的擁護(hù)者之間搭建一座橋梁。而且他的這一思想與他寫的“新黑客字典”一書的內(nèi)容不謀而合,該書1991年出版,主要談到了因特網(wǎng)和黑客文化,至今仍具有濃厚的傳奇色彩。
最近埃里克·雷蒙德推出了他的一本新書“Unix編程的藝術(shù)”,書中涉及了編程文化的精華和使用Unix的一些思維過程。在近期為其新書做促銷的間隙,埃里克·雷蒙德接受了因特網(wǎng)新聞(internetnews.com)的采訪,就許多科技話題提出了他的看法。

問:過去十年里,程序員在上學(xué)期間接受的初步訓(xùn)練都是Windows,目前是不是同樣的狀況?或者學(xué)生們都在接受Linux的培訓(xùn)?

這兩種情況都存在。現(xiàn)在是個人計算機(jī)的世界,這是再明白不過的事實(shí)。在今天的孩子們看來,所謂的微型機(jī)和大型計算機(jī)都似乎沒有存在過。

問:你認(rèn)為還有什么更加重要的發(fā)展趨向?

64位計算機(jī)的出現(xiàn)產(chǎn)生的影響出乎我?guī)啄昵暗念A(yù)料,而主要的原因是對地址空間的需求超出了我原來的估計。

問:可擴(kuò)展標(biāo)記語言(XML)目前在程序開發(fā)者中間都非常流行,人們對XML的作用會不會存在一些誤解?

據(jù)我所知,有些人認(rèn)為XML具有一種神奇的功能,它可以解決數(shù)據(jù)結(jié)構(gòu)和數(shù)據(jù)組織問題,這是一個嚴(yán)重的誤解。事實(shí)上XML不可能有這樣的功能,因為它僅僅是一個基本的syntax,只能解決一些低級問題,比如如何連接記錄,寫出在高層次上設(shè)計的結(jié)構(gòu)等。像文檔類型、數(shù)據(jù)庫方案,以及在不同的方案和文件類型之間傳送數(shù)據(jù)等一系列問題都是XML自身所無法解決的。現(xiàn)實(shí)的世界多源的,一直是這樣,將來也會是這樣。

問:我們談一下XML的安全性能好嗎?

我認(rèn)識XML數(shù)字認(rèn)證組織的負(fù)責(zé)人。他很快將發(fā)布一個標(biāo)準(zhǔn),我們也將會擁有一種標(biāo)準(zhǔn)的、保證XML數(shù)據(jù)安全性的體系。因此我想在不遠(yuǎn)的將來數(shù)據(jù)安全性將有很大的進(jìn)展。

問:你對SOAP-即以XML為基礎(chǔ)的簡單對象訪問協(xié)議有何看法?

事實(shí)上我認(rèn)為SOAP的作用并沒有宣傳的那么好,就如同C++和C之間的關(guān)系一樣。你也知道C++的功能要強(qiáng)大一些,但同樣它使得程序更為復(fù)雜了,因此它的效益并不好。我想SOAP跟XML-RPC(遠(yuǎn)端程序呼叫)之間也是同樣的關(guān)系。

通常有一種現(xiàn)象叫作第二系統(tǒng)綜合癥,也就是說你第一次設(shè)計的系統(tǒng)可以完成80%的工作任務(wù),這個系統(tǒng)是相當(dāng)簡潔的,但是為了完成另外20%的工作你往往就會重新設(shè)計第二個系統(tǒng),而這個系統(tǒng)本身將會是無比的復(fù)雜,以至于自身常常都會崩潰。

 SOAP就是一個糟糕的第二套系統(tǒng)。我認(rèn)為SOAP并不可靠,因為它自身過于復(fù)雜。人們只能有兩種選擇,要么決定XML RPC已經(jīng)完全足夠了,要么搞出一個第三套系統(tǒng)來。

問:談?wù)勀銓ava的看法?

我對Java并沒有更深的研究。大多程序員都使用Java,我卻使用Python,這兩種語言在功能上沒有太大的區(qū)別,因此我也沒有放棄Python而選擇Java。

問:談到scripting語言,不可避免還要涉及Python、Perl和PHP,你對此有何看法?

我認(rèn)為這些新一代的scripting語言非常容易上手,是功能強(qiáng)大的工具。它們并不能解決所有的問題,但是他給你提供了一個尋找快速解決方案的途徑。這是難能可貴的,因為與傳統(tǒng)的編程語言之間的沖突是相當(dāng)嚴(yán)重的,你也無法嘗試所有的方案。

問:過去,Scripting語言一直排在分類語言的后面,因為Scripting語言占據(jù)了大量的計算資源,現(xiàn)在是不是還是這種情況?

開發(fā)工具的整個發(fā)展史也就是機(jī)器時間相對程序員的時間越來越變得廉價的歷史,換句話說,程序員的時間變得越來越昂貴,因此使低端的資源存儲和管理實(shí)現(xiàn)自動化是非常有意義的。程序員可以集中精力攻克一些高端的任務(wù),這也可以說是scripting語言的功勞。

問:還有一個相關(guān)的問題:廉價計算資源的出現(xiàn)是否會對軟件業(yè)造成負(fù)面的影響?

我認(rèn)為廉價計算資源的出現(xiàn)并不會對軟件工程造成負(fù)面的影響。如果說有影響的話,只是使簡潔的軟件設(shè)計更加必要,因為寫出大量代碼是相當(dāng)容易的。

從3萬英尺的高度看各種語言在功能上的差距,你會發(fā)現(xiàn)Python和Perl之間是相當(dāng)接近的。你用其中一種語言實(shí)現(xiàn)的功能幾乎都可以利用另一種語言實(shí)現(xiàn)。而僅有的一點(diǎn)的差別就用Python來編寫一些模糊的代碼相對比較困難。經(jīng)過六個月的實(shí)踐我發(fā)現(xiàn)Python語言較Perl更容易閱讀。我也確信,對于今天我們所進(jìn)行的大規(guī)模的項目來說,保持長期的穩(wěn)定性可以說是任何一種語言最有說服力的功能。

問:特別是當(dāng)所有的維護(hù)工作都能輕易完成時,對不對?

當(dāng)然,但我并不是說這就是一個長期的發(fā)展趨向,我想人們將會發(fā)現(xiàn)為此將付出越來越多的隱藏的成本。

問:以上是不是基于一種文化上的差異,或者因為你希望程序員可以在線相互交流?

兼而有之吧。


熱詞搜索:

上一篇:四位轉(zhuǎn)型黑客的近景生活
下一篇:磁帶:IT安全隱患

分享到: 收藏
国产一级一区二区_segui88久久综合9999_97久久夜色精品国产_欧美色网一区二区
久久国产福利国产秒拍| 午夜精品久久久久影视| 亚洲v精品v日韩v欧美v专区| 欧洲精品一区二区| 亚洲不卡av一区二区三区| 欧美在线免费视屏| 免费人成精品欧美精品| 国产欧美一二三区| 在线观看欧美日本| 久久精品国产99| 亚洲色图欧美在线| 日韩一区二区不卡| 99久久久精品| 韩国三级中文字幕hd久久精品| 中文幕一区二区三区久久蜜桃| 欧美日韩在线播| 成人av免费观看| 久久精品国产77777蜜臀| 亚洲欧美综合在线精品| 欧美xfplay| 欧美日韩黄色一区二区| av福利精品导航| 久久精品国产精品青草| 亚洲电影一级黄| 亚洲日本中文字幕区| 精品国产人成亚洲区| 欧美性猛片xxxx免费看久爱| 国内精品嫩模私拍在线| 日韩精品五月天| 中文字幕一区二区三区精华液| 欧美va亚洲va| 7777精品久久久大香线蕉| www.成人网.com| 国产成人福利片| 久久99精品一区二区三区三区| 亚洲成人动漫av| 亚洲精品乱码久久久久久黑人| 国产精品成人一区二区艾草 | 欧美精品丝袜久久久中文字幕| 成人av中文字幕| 国产成人综合视频| 久久99久久99精品免视看婷婷 | 国产精品一区不卡| 爽好久久久欧美精品| 亚洲精品日韩综合观看成人91| 青草av.久久免费一区| 国产精品视频你懂的| 欧美日韩国产天堂| 91精品国产高清一区二区三区| 国产亚洲精品bt天堂精选| 亚洲午夜视频在线| 色香蕉成人二区免费| 欧美国产精品一区二区| 亚洲午夜在线视频| 国产成人高清视频| 国产成人自拍高清视频在线免费播放| 国产精品看片你懂得| 欧美激情一区二区在线| 国产亚洲成年网址在线观看| 亚洲欧美在线视频观看| 一区二区三区久久久| 综合在线观看色| 国产精品色一区二区三区| 蜜臀国产一区二区三区在线播放| 欧美电影免费观看高清完整版在 | 91在线观看成人| 中文字幕国产一区| 婷婷久久综合九色综合绿巨人| 一区二区三区资源| 一区二区三区四区不卡在线| 一区二区三区四区乱视频| 亚洲免费观看高清完整版在线| 亚洲精选视频在线| 日韩精品免费专区| 日本91福利区| 国产精品一二三四| 91国在线观看| 精品少妇一区二区三区日产乱码 | 精品福利一二区| 国产欧美精品一区二区色综合| 亚洲欧洲av在线| 丝袜美腿亚洲一区二区图片| 久99久精品视频免费观看| 国产成人高清视频| 欧美三区在线观看| 久久久久国产免费免费| 亚洲色图在线视频| 紧缚奴在线一区二区三区| 色综合久久中文综合久久牛| 欧美大尺度电影在线| 综合网在线视频| 麻豆91精品91久久久的内涵| 播五月开心婷婷综合| 欧美日韩国产首页在线观看| 欧美经典三级视频一区二区三区| 亚洲一区自拍偷拍| 成人在线视频首页| 日韩欧美黄色影院| 亚洲一区二区三区视频在线| 国产成人午夜精品5599| 这里只有精品视频在线观看| 中文字幕一区二区三| 美国三级日本三级久久99| 色婷婷av一区二区三区大白胸| 久久女同性恋中文字幕| 婷婷开心久久网| 色菇凉天天综合网| 国产精品女同互慰在线看| 蜜臀av一级做a爰片久久| 在线观看免费成人| 国产精品麻豆99久久久久久| 国产在线一区观看| 日韩欧美国产麻豆| 亚洲成人tv网| 欧美日韩一区小说| 亚洲综合色在线| 91小视频在线免费看| 国产精品成人免费| 蜜桃一区二区三区在线| 精品中文字幕一区二区小辣椒| 精品国产伦一区二区三区免费| 高清不卡在线观看av| 国产不卡在线播放| 日本电影欧美片| 日韩午夜激情免费电影| 久久尤物电影视频在线观看| 国产精品丝袜在线| 日韩国产精品91| 色综合久久久久网| 亚洲高清免费一级二级三级| 国产精品一品二品| 精品免费99久久| 亚洲高清免费在线| 久久精品亚洲麻豆av一区二区| 久久超碰97中文字幕| 国产精品996| 国精产品一区一区三区mba视频| 日本亚洲电影天堂| 亚洲日本韩国一区| 亚洲综合免费观看高清完整版| 精品国产a毛片| av网站免费线看精品| 卡一卡二国产精品| 日韩免费一区二区三区在线播放| 视频在线观看一区| 日韩欧美在线一区二区三区| 蜜臀久久99精品久久久久宅男| 欧美一级精品大片| 国产成人在线网站| 亚洲精品日韩专区silk| 在线播放日韩导航| 国产一区二区三区黄视频| 国产网站一区二区三区| 色综合久久中文字幕综合网 | 亚洲黄色在线视频| 亚洲精品国产一区二区精华液| av在线不卡电影| 亚洲bt欧美bt精品| 精品国产一区久久| 91在线丨porny丨国产| 亚洲不卡一区二区三区| 久久久久久久综合| 欧洲av在线精品| 国产精品原创巨作av| 亚洲综合清纯丝袜自拍| 精品国产欧美一区二区| 成人av电影免费在线播放| 偷拍亚洲欧洲综合| 欧美韩国日本不卡| 欧美伦理影视网| 大白屁股一区二区视频| 无码av中文一区二区三区桃花岛| 日本一区二区三区久久久久久久久不 | 在线综合+亚洲+欧美中文字幕| 国产成人免费高清| 日精品一区二区| 亚洲欧美成aⅴ人在线观看| 欧美嫩在线观看| 972aa.com艺术欧美| 国内成人自拍视频| 日本视频一区二区三区| 亚洲欧美日韩小说| 久久精品在线观看| 91精品国产综合久久精品图片| 成人av网站免费| 国产伦精品一区二区三区视频青涩| 亚洲国产一区视频| 中文字幕在线不卡| 久久久精品黄色| 日韩欧美成人午夜| 在线综合视频播放| 欧美精品高清视频| 欧美亚洲日本一区| 一本色道久久综合亚洲91| 国产不卡视频在线播放| 国产资源在线一区| 国产一区二区三区观看| 五月天婷婷综合| 午夜精品免费在线观看| 亚洲国产另类av|